Israeli strikes kill at least eight in Gaza after Hamas agrees to disarmament deal

Share

At least eight people, including two children aged 10 and 6, were killed in Israeli airstrikes in Gaza on July 8, according to Palestinian health officials. The strikes came after Hamas agreed to terms on a disarmament framework, in a context where the US-brokered ceasefire agreement of January 2025 has failed to durably halt hostilities. A subsequent wave of strikes on August 1 killed two more Palestinians and destroyed medicine storage facilities near a hospital in Gaza City. Negotiations on disarmament remain blocked as Israel has not fully endorsed the proposed framework, and the ceasefire exists essentially only on paper.
